Transaction 5af4fccfc90b37c13dfbba4a23a7362d03cdbe0afef127cc8cb9b66cf75306d1
2 Input
2 Outputs
- 5af4fccfc90b37c13dfbba4a23a7362d03cdbe0afef127cc8cb9b66cf75306d1:0
- 5af4fccfc90b37c13dfbba4a23a7362d03cdbe0afef127cc8cb9b66cf75306d1:1
value 123329
address 16zENao2LiBohutrVWLuckYNhupvoHrByL
value 20000000
address 3JMEZWBRQXv6VshQthxoYYPsJAoatxUTFr